Pickleball Courts – SAFRA Jurong, Tampines, Mount Faber & Yishun

Pickleball

Opening Hours: 7am to 1am, daily

Rates (per hour)

SAFRA Jurong and Tampines: $3.30–$7.20 (SAFRA Members), $5.10–$11.20 (Guests)

SAFRA Yishun: $3.30–$6.60 (SAFRA & Affiliate Members), $5.10–$10.20 (Guests)

SAFRA Mount Faber: $6.00–$8.45 (SAFRA & Affiliate Members), $5.10–$10.20 (Guests)

Just like how spicy stir-fry (Ma la xiang guo) took our culinary scene by storm when it was first introduced, it seems that pickleball is primed to be our latest recreational obsession. Having exploded in popularity in Singapore, it is increasingly difficult to secure a pickleball court with more and more interest groups organising sessions every week. Thankfully, SAFRA clubhouses are now furnished with courts capable of accommodating this newfound fascination! Now available at four of SAFRA’s clubhouses, these multi-purpose courts are fitted for both casual and professional pickleball players to pick up their paddles and start smashing!

Speaking of paddles, SAFRA members can also enjoy free use of the clubhouse’s inventory of pickleball equipment, including a set of paddles and balls. Learn more at safra.sg/play-pickleball-at-safra.

Photography Studio and Dark Room – SAFRA Toa Payoh

Opening Hours:
Mondays and Fridays: 9:30am to 12:30pm, 2:00pm to 5:00pm

Tuesdays to Thursdays: 9:30am to 12:30pm, 2:00pm to 5:00pm, 6:30pm to 9:00pm

Saturdays: 2:00pm to 5:00pm

Rates: $32.70 (For SAFRA Content Creator Club Members) / $65.40 for 3 hours

Photographers are going to love this one!

SAFRA Toa Payoh houses a dark room that is fitted with 6 enlargers capable of black-and-white processing as well as printing. This is perfect for enthusiasts seeking a more experiential approach to modern photography, with the tools necessary to impart primitive techniques that paved the way for modern photo manipulation applications. 

That’s not to say that the entire space is fixated on the past. There is also a contemporary studio that is perfect for indoor photography sessions! 

As the facility is reserved for members of SAFRA’s Content Creator Club, this is a great opportunity for you to join a community of fellow like-minded hobbyists who are equally as passionate about content creation as you are. Visit safra.sg/safra-content-creator-club to learn more! 

Game Rooms (For SAFRA Members) – SAFRA Choa Chu Kang, Jurong, Mount Faber, Punggol, Tampines, Yishun and Toa Payoh

Rates (per hour):

SAFRA Toa Payoh and Jurong: $8.75–$16.75

SAFRA Mount Faber. Punggol and Tampines: $13.10–$16.75

SAFRA Choa Chu Kang: and Yishun: $13.10–$16.75

As any affable host will know, organising game nights can be a huge hassle at home. There will be clutter. There will be movement. And there will be a lot of chatter, which might be an issue if you’re part of a shared household. At best, it’s an inconvenience. At worst, it’s a logistical nightmare. 

Spare yourself the hassle and book one of SAFRA’s many game rooms! Whether it’s a casual game of Mahjong or a competitive poker match, the space is equipped with everything you will  need for a good time with friends. And do not worry about dusk setting in – some rooms are open until as late as 4am. 

You can find a game room at SAFRA Choa Chu Kang,  SAFRA Jurong, SAFRA Mount Faber, SAFRA Punggol, SAFRA Toa Payoh,  SAFRA Tampines and SAFRA Yishun.

Culinary Experience Studio – SAFRA Punggol

Opening Hours: 9am – 12am midnight from Sundays to Thursdays, 9am to 3am (next day) on Fridays and Saturdays

Rates (per block): $155.00–$330.90 (SAFRA Members) / $216.10–$433.50 (Guests)

While dinner parties are great and all, they often miss the collaborative spark that makes for a truly shared experience. And if you really think about it, cooking is an amazing team-building activity that can be personalised to accommodate your guests’ varied interests and skill sets. 

This cooking studio at SAFRA Punggol is designed for just that. Outfitted with state-of-the-art appliances that are easy to use for both budding and seasoned chefs, it offers the perfect space for a communal culinary adventure. Whether you’re preparing a full-course meal or a platter of pastries, the kitchen comes alive with the banter and laughter of participants working toward a shared (and hopefully delicious) goal.

Oh, and don’t trouble yourself with the clean-up. SAFRA will handle the aftermath of your creative chaos!
